Nutanix, Inc. is a global leader in cloud software and hyperconverged infrastructure (HCI) solutions. The company's platform converges computing, virtualization, and storage into a single, seamless software-defined solution, enabling private, hybrid, and multi-cloud environments. Nutanix helps organizations simplify data center operations, manage their applications across various cloud platforms, and reduce IT complexity, positioning it as a key enabler of modern hybrid cloud strategies.

Its primary investment objective is to achieve high current income, with a secondary objective of capital appreciation. The company primarily invests in equity and junior debt tranches of collateralized loan obligations (CLOs), which are pools of corporate loans. OXLC is known for its high-yield distribution policy and provides investors with leveraged exposure to the CLO market.
